ANSYS是一(yī)款有限元(yuán)软件。有限元的思想就是把一个原来是(shì)连续的物体剖分成有限个单(dān)元,这些单元通过节点连接,承受等效(xiào)的节(jiē)点(diǎn)载荷,并根据平衡条件进行分(fèn)析,然后(hòu)根据(jù)变形(xíng)协调条件把这些(xiē)单元重(chóng)新组合起来,成为一个组(zǔ)合体,再综合求解。由于单元的个数有限(xiàn),节点的个数(shù)也有限,所以(yǐ)这种方法称为有限元法。
有限元法解决问题是(shì)通过物(wù)理模型的近似,类比于连接(jiē)多(duō)段微小直(zhí)线逼近圆的思想,有限元法(fǎ)用有限个单元逼近原本(běn)的连续体。显然(rán),单元(yuán)数越多,逼近程度越高。用极限的思想,当单元数为无穷时,每个单元的大小趋(qū)近于零,整个模型趋近(jìn)于原来(lái)的连(lián)续体。
一般来讲(jiǎng),使用ANSYS进行有限元分析只(zhī)需(xū)要三步:
1.建立(lì)有(yǒu)限元模型
2.施加载荷和约束,进行求解
3.查看结果
下(xià)图就是ANSYS的经典界面,左侧竖(shù)栏的主菜单栏中(zhōng)第2-4个(gè)项目:
Preprocessor(前处理)
Solution(求(qiú)解(jiě))
General Postprocessor(后处理(lǐ))
依次对应着上述ANSYS分析的(de)三(sān)个步(bù)骤。下面(miàn)分(fèn)别介绍
1.建立有限元模型(xíng)(Preprocessor)Preprocessor(前处理)的目标就是建立实际结构的有限元模型。一般处理模(mó)式是这样的:首先建立结构(gòu)的几何模型,几何模(mó)型的(de)建立有两种方法,一种是自下而上的(de)建模:由点连线,连线成面,结面成体(tǐ):另一(yī)种是自(zì)上而下:直接建立线(xiàn)、面、体。几何模型(xíng)建立之后(hòu),需要给模型(xíng)附上材料属性(xìng)(比如弹性模量、密度、泊松比等)、实常数或截面(miàn)属性(几(jǐ)何模型建立的时候(hòu),我们通常(cháng)是以(yǐ)线(xiàn)代杆、以面(miàn)代(dài)板,所以需(xū)要(yào)给线(xiàn)附上截面形状(zhuàng),给面附上厚度,才能(néng)模拟真实的杆、板情(qíng)况)等,这样我们建立的模型(xíng)才能与实际(jì)情况相符合。这时,我们可称之为(wéi)实际问题(tí)的数学模型。
接(jiē)着,我们需要选(xuǎn)择合适的(de)单元类型,把上述数(shù)学(xué)模型离散化,也就是(shì)划分(fèn)单元(yuán)(Mesh)。把数学(xué)模(mó)型转变为(wéi)有限元模型。从而达(dá)到前处理的目的。
在某些特殊情况下,有(yǒu)时候我们不(bú)必建立几何模型,可(kě)直接建立节(jiē)点、由节点生产单(dān)元,直(zhí)接(jiē)生成问题(tí)的有限元模型。

2. 施加载荷和约束,进行求(qiú)解(jiě)(Solution)
在Solution(求解)中,对有限元模(mó)型施加约束(shù)和载荷(hé),然后求解计算(Solve)

3. 查看结果(Postprocessor)
在(zài)Postprocessor(后处理)中(zhōng),查看、提(tí)取应力、应(yīng)变云图等,分析结果。
Ansys 全面的软件(jiàn)套(tào)件对计算和硬件(jiàn)资源的要求可能因模型而异。
决(jué)定满足您需求(qiú)的最佳计算(suàn)硬件的因(yīn)素包(bāo)括:
- 模型物(wù)理(流体、结构、电子学)
- 型号尺寸
- 模型复杂度
- 需要多快的结果
- 预(yù)算
一、支持的(de)操作系统
一般(bān)建(jiàn)议
- 一般(bān)来说,Windows 10 (专业版、企业版或教育(yù)版)是(shì) SimuTech 工程(chéng)师和我们的客户用来运行 Ansys 和我们推荐的最常用的操作(zuò)系(xì)统。也就(jiù)是说,操作系统支(zhī)持确实因产品而异,尤其是 Ansys 更(gèng)专业的产品(pǐn),而且 Ansys 也确实为 Linux提供了广(guǎng)泛的支持。
不支(zhī)持的(de)操作(zuò)系统
- Windows 7(Microsoft 不支持(chí))和Windows 8(主(zhǔ)流支持已结束)可(kě)以运行 Ansys,但是,官方不支持它们,我们在这些(xiē)操作系统上(shàng)运行(háng)时遇到了(le)软(ruǎn)件错(cuò)误(wù)。出于兼容性、性(xìng)能和安(ān)全(quán)原因,我们强烈建议升级到(dào) Windows 10。
- 不支持Mac 操作(zuò)系统,无(wú)法(fǎ)在此操(cāo)作系统上安装 Ansys。虽然您(nín)应该(gāi)能够使用(yòng) Parellels 等程序在 Mac OS 内的 Windows 虚拟机上(shàng)运行 Ansys,但这不受支持,并且您的里程(chéng)在兼容性方面可能(néng)会有(yǒu)所不同,并且(qiě)性能会(huì)受(shòu)到阻碍。
二、第三方软件和硬件(jiàn)支(zhī)持
访问Ansys 的平台(tái)支(zhī)持网页,了解(jiě)有关支持(chí)的操(cāo)作系统和与 Ansys 集成的第 3 方软件和(hé)硬件(jiàn)的更(gèng)多详细信息,例如:
- 支持的 CAD 软件和版本示例:ACIS、AutoCAD、CATIA、Creo、Fusion 360、IGES、Inventor、JT、Monte Carlo N-Particle、NX、Parasolid、Revit、Rhinoceros、SketchUp、Solid Edge、Solidworks、SpaceClaim、STEP
- 支持的(de)显(xiǎn)卡例子(zǐ):Nvidia - Quadro GV、Quadro P、Quadro RTX、Quadro T、RTX、TAMD - Radeon Pro、Ryzen、Ryzen Pro
- 支持的互连
- 支持(chí)的作业调度程序和(hé)排队系统支持
- 支持的远(yuǎn)程显示应(yīng)用程序
1、Ansys Mechanical硬件配置(zhì)要求:
CPU(处理(lǐ)器):
- Solver 由(yóu) AVX512 支持(chí)辅助,因(yīn)此建议使用基于 Skylake-SP 和 Skylake-X 或更新版本的 Intel CPU。检查英特尔 ARK 数据库是否支持 AVX512(但不支持至强融(róng)核系列(liè))。
- 推荐用于 HPC 应用的 CPU 示(shì)例:i9-9920X或(huò)Xeon Gold 6136(12 核(hé))、Xeon Gold 6140(18 核 * 2 = 36 核)
- 高核心频率是理想的,但实际频(pín)率取决(jué)于核心(xīn)使用(yòng)、指令集使用和足够的(de)冷(lěng)却。WikiChip是(shì)关于涡轮速度(dù)的极好资(zī)源。
内存(RAM):
内存容(róng)量非常重要。模型解决方案(àn)应该在 RAM 中求(qiú)解(“内核(hé)内”),而不是(shì)分页到硬盘驱(qū)动器(“内核外”)。每百万自由度大约(yuē)需要 15 GB,但(dàn)这是近似(sì)值(zhí)(结构分析中每(měi)百万实体节点(diǎn)需要(yào) 45 GB)。
-
- 最快的内(nèi)存(即服务(wù)器为 2666 MHz,基于 i9 的台式(shì)机(jī)为 3200+)。
- 为了(le)以最大(dà)速度运行,两(liǎng)个处理器(qì)中(zhōng)的所有(yǒu)内(nèi)存通道都应填充相(xiàng)同数量的内存。
- 注意(yì):购买更多 RAM 将缓解 I/O 问题,因(yīn)为 (1) 求解器(qì)可以使用此内存来避免(miǎn)执(zhí)行尽可能多的(de) I/O,并(bìng)且 (2) 操作(zuò)系(xì)统可以(yǐ)使用可用 RAM 来缓存(cún)或缓冲这些 I/O O MAPDL 写的。
硬(yìng)盘(pán)驱动器:
- 强(qiáng)烈建议将 SSD 用于(yú)所有模拟工作。如果(guǒ)可能,建议使(shǐ)用 NVMe SSD。建议使用中等耐(nài)用性(xìng)级别(~0.3 DWPD),而不是(shì) QLC NAND。
- 注意:对于 DMP,程序(xù)会为正在使用的每(měi)个内核写入结果(guǒ)文件,因此具有较短(duǎn)寻(xún)道时间的 SSD 将减少等待硬盘驱动(dòng)器寻道(dào)读取(qǔ)/写入所(suǒ)有这些不同文件的(de)时(shí)间(jiān)。它还(hái)有助于后期处(chù)理。
- 在 RAM 之外运行大型模型(“核外”)会加速 SSD 磨(mó)损(消耗其写(xiě)入(rù)耐(nài)久性),但仍然比不使用 SSD 更可取(qǔ)。
图形(xíng):
- 可以使用中档显卡(kǎ)(例如(rú) Nvidia Quadro P2000 和 AMD Radeon Pro WX5100)。这些将无(wú)助于解决时(shí)间,仅显(xiǎn)示图形。
- Ansys 维护(hù)着一份经过(guò)测试的(de)显卡列表(其他(tā)显卡可能/可能无法(fǎ)按(àn)预期工作,但通常在同一代显卡上工作)。
- 注意:保持显(xiǎn)卡供应商更新显卡(kǎ)驱动程序很重要(yào)。
互连:
- 如果是集(jí)群(qún),则必须使用非常高速的互连(lián)(40 Gb/s 以上(shàng))。
- 如果(guǒ)您将在两个或更多节(jiē)点上并行(háng)运行,则 QDR 或 FDR IB 互连(或更(gèng)好)。
Ansys Mechanical – 示例(lì)建议:
- 无 HPC 许可证的工作站:i7-9800X(8 核),64/128GB DDR4-3200
- 带 1 个(gè) HPC 包的工作站:i7-9920X(12 核),带 128GB DDR4-3200
- 带 2 个 HPC 包的工作站:双 Xeon Gold 6140(共 36 个内核),带(dài) 192/384 GB DDR4-2666
2、计算流体(tǐ)动力学 (CFD)硬件(jiàn)配(pèi)置要求:
CPU(处(chù)理器):
- CFD 软件中的核心缩放非常好,因(yīn)此关注核心 * 频(pín)率 = 有效频(pín)率,稍微偏向频率。
- 推(tuī)荐(jiàn)使用(yòng) AMD 和 Intel CPU,只要是最新一代(AMD Zen 内核)。
内存(RAM):
- 推荐的(de) RAM 数量取(qǔ)决于模拟,但一般建议是每个内核 4-8 GB,对于小内核数系统,建(jiàn)议更多。
- 内存带宽非常重要(yào),因(yīn)此(cǐ)获(huò)得(dé)高频(pín) RAM(即非服务器的 2666 MHz 或(huò)更快(kuài))。
- 为了以最大速度运行,两个处理(lǐ)器中的所有内(nèi)存通道(dào)都应填充(chōng)相同数量的内存(cún)。
硬盘驱动器:
SSD 不那么重要,但对用(yòng)户体验有(yǒu)益。高耐用性(xìng) SSD 并非绝对必要。
-
- CFD 不会(huì)做(zuò)很多(duō)磁盘 I/O,因此您可以使用 SATA 驱(qū)动器(qì)。
互连:
- 1 Gb/s 互连对中小型集群有效,投资更(gèng)好可以获(huò)得良好的投资回报。
Ansys CFD – 示(shì)例建议
- 无 HPC 许可证的工作(zuò)站:i7-8700K(6 核),64GB RAM,Ryzen 7 2700X(8 核),64GB RAM
- 带 1 个 HPC 包的(de)工(gōng)作站:i7-9920X(12 核(hé)),64/128GB RAM,Threadripper 2950X(16 核),64/128GB RAM
- 具(jù)有(yǒu) 2 个 HPC 包的工作站:双 Xeon Gold 6140(共 36 个(gè)内(nèi)核),具有 192/384 GB RAM,双 EPYC 7351 或 7371(共 32 个内核),具有(yǒu) 128/256 GB RAM
3、电子 (EBU) 硬件配(pèi)置要求:
CPU(处(chù)理器):
- 寻找最新(xīn)一代的高频 CPU。
- 注意(yì):HFSS 主要是一个内核求解器,因此时钟速(sù)度和 RAM 速度很重要。
内存(RAM):
- 推荐的 RAM 为每个内核(hé) HFSS、Maxwell 和其他电(diàn)子封装(zhuāng) 8 GB,或通常为 64 GB – 256 GB。
- 内存带宽很重要,因此获得高(gāo)频 RAM(即 2666 MHz)。
- 为(wéi)了以最大(dà)速度运行,两个处(chù)理器中的所有内(nèi)存通道都应填充相(xiàng)同数量的内存。
硬(yìng)盘驱(qū)动器:
- 强烈建议将 SSD 用(yòng)于所有模(mó)拟工作。如(rú)果可能,建议(yì)使用(yòng) NVMe SSD。建议(yì)使用中等耐用性(xìng)级别(~0.3 DWPD),而(ér)不是 QLC NAND。
互连:
- QDR 或 FDR IB 互(hù)连,如果(guǒ)您将在 2 个或(huò)更多节点上并行运(yùn)行(在(zài)集群上,最(zuì)小 10Gb 网络)
4、Ansys Discovery硬(yìng)件配置要求
一般要求
Ansys Discovery 软件的最低要(yào)求如下(xià):
- 64 位 Intel 或(huò) AMD 系统,运行 Windows 10。
- 8 GB 内存
- 具有最新(xīn)驱动程序和至少 1GB 视频 RAM 的(de)专用显卡,能(néng)够(gòu)支持 OpenGL 4.5 和 DirectX 11 或更高版本。不推荐(jiàn)使用集成显卡(例(lì)如 Intel HD/IRIS),Discovery 中的 Refine 阶段也不支持此功(gōng)能。有关 ANSYS Discovery Live 的(de)特殊(shū)图形要求,请参见下文。
- 3键鼠标
Ansys Discovery Live 和 Discovery 探索 Stage 显卡(kǎ)要求(qiú)
Ansys Discovery Live 或 Ansys Discovery 中的探索(suǒ)阶段(duàn)依靠最新(xīn)的 GPU 技(jì)术来提供其(qí)计算和(hé)视觉体验。要运(yùn)行该软件,您将需要:
- 基于 Kepler、Maxwell、Pascal 或 Turing 架构的专(zhuān)用(yòng) NVIDIA GPU 卡(推荐 Quadro,支持 GeForce)。强(qiáng)烈推荐 Maxwell 2000 或更(gèng)好。
- GPU 上至少有 4GB 的视频(pín) RAM(推荐(jiàn) 8GB)。